Aeroponics uses nutrient-rich aerosol

In aeroponic gardening, roots are suspended in nutrient-rich aerosol and are exposed to oxygen and air. They absorb water and nutrients from the air, which is sprayed onto them. The root system of the plant is supported by a hydroton clay ball or coco-coir soil alternative. The water that is added to the reservoir is treated with low-strength hydrogen peroxide. During the growth process, roots are placed on top of an empty chamber and exposed to both air as well as nutrient-rich aerosol.

Aeroponic hydroponic systems are more efficient and sustainable than traditional hydroponic systems. The plants can also be transplanted easily. They also don't suffer from diseases and pests that can infest a traditional hydroponic system. A typical enclosure for an aeroponics system eliminates the need to use chemicals to control pests and weeds.

One challenge associated with using an aeroponic system is the need to be extremely precise and meticulous. For optimal nutrient content in water, certain parameters must be adhered to. Even the smallest problem with the equipment can cause damage to your harvest. Sprinkle the water every few minutes to ensure that roots don't become dry. Also, you must make sure to clean the misters often, as mineral deposits in water can clog them.


An aeroponics system can be used to provide nutrients and oxygen to the roots of plants. It reduces the need for soil, enables the plant to grow faster, and encourages cloning. Aeroponics systems also require less space than traditional hydroponic systems. They can also produce exceptional yields and growth rates. Dutch bucket system

Creating your own hydroponic garden is not as difficult as you might think. With the Dutch bucket, all you need is a central container for your hydroponic medium. To prevent algae growth, the Dutch bucket should be made from dark material. It is important to install appropriate bulkhead fittings, 8mm barbed-nipples and the industry-standard bulkhead fittings. Moreover, you should install shut-off valves to isolate plants when necessary.

You should start by measuring the area where you will place your growing medium. Based on the number of containers you wish to place, you can cut a half-inch length of poly tubing. Next, connect your buckets to the drainpipe. Then install feeding tubes with emitter holes. After this, you're ready to start your own hydroponics system.

The Dutch bucket system is a great option for hydroponics because of its simplicity and low cost. It doesn't require complicated fittings of hoses and has a central tank. Hydroponics systems are also very cost-effective. You only need to fill it once. This can save you time and money. If you are using this method, however, it is crucial to keep your reservoir clean as well as the water source. Too acidic or alkaline water will harm your plants. Therefore, you need to maintain a healthy pH level in your reservoir.


Hydroponic gardening can be done in a simple way with the Dutch bucket system. This is ideal for growing large plants within small spaces. The water-based solution flows into a reservoir, and then drips into the buckets. Once a bucket fills, excess solution drains back into the reservoir. This irrigation system may have several buckets. Additional solution can then be pumped out via a drainage line connected to each bucket.

Nutrient-film technique


gardening ideas for backyard

Hydroponic gardening's nutrient-film method involves covering the roots with a nutrient mixture. This was once a popular method for growing plants because it gave you the most control over watering. However, it was difficult to devise optimization plans due to the lack of substrate. This technique is limited to a few crops. These are some of its advantages and disadvantages.

The Nutrient-film technique in hydropnic gardening involves ensuring that a thin layer of nutrient solution flows over the roots, keeping them dry while allowing them to receive sufficient oxygen. This technique is great for fast-growing and lightweight plants that don’t require much support. This technique is not recommended for plants that are heavy. They will not grow as tall if they are grown in soil.

The Nutrientfilm technique in hydroponix may be the most simple of the two. A channel that is shallowly filled with nutrient mixture is used to grow the roots of the plants. The microclimate created by the flow of nutrients solution over roots creates healthy and strong plants. In addition, it is easy to use and is suitable for both newbies and advanced growers.


One of the most important principles in hydroponics is the nutrient-film technique. It uses a channel that has sloped sides and pumps water through it. The water in this channel gives water to the plants. However, the solution also contains nutrients. This setup is similar the Ebb and FLOW method, however it utilizes water pumps.

NFT System

NFT is a system that uses a reservoir and drain pipe inside a grow tray. A reservoir can be equipped with an external pump that connects to an air stone. This is vital because plants will benefit from the highest levels of nutrients and oxygen in the water they drink. The downside to the NFT system is that there's no automatic timer for this system. If you can't turn the pump off or are unable to power it down, the pump will run continuously.

NFT systems do not require the use of air stones. However, it is recommended that water levels remain low in order for roots to get oxygen. To prevent root rot, an air pump adds oxygen to the water. The slope of the nutrient reservoir must be such that water flows freely. The pump's time is controlled by a timer. The water in your grow channel should be sloped to prevent water from splashing.

NFT is best suited for fast-growing, lightweight plants. Lettuce can be used as an example. Flandria, Ruby Sky, Ostinata and Cherokee are all popular varieties. Some people have successfully grown perennial plants like strawberries in an NFT system. However, if you want to grow a heavier crop, you may want to invest in an independent trellis system.

Ebb and flow system


best gardening tips and tricks

The ebb & flow system for hydroponics can be used to grow your plants in many ways. This system provides oxygen and nutrients to plants while also reusing your nutrient solutions. It's also very economical, as your nutrient solution is recycled continuously. While the ebb/flow system might seem daunting to beginners, once you get used to it, you'll find that you can grow vegetables, herbs, or fruits in no matter how much time.

For plants to be grown, you can use perlite or rockwool. Coco coir, however, is another option. Soil retains water and doesn't expose roots the same oxygen levels as hydroponics. Basil growing tips

Basil is one of your most versatile herbs. Basil can be used to flavor dishes and add flavor to sauces, soups, pasta, and desserts. Here are some ways to grow basil indoors.

  1. You should choose carefully where to place your basil. Basil is an annual plant that will only survive one season if placed in the correct place. Basil likes full sunlight but can be tolerant of partial shade. It is best to grow it outdoors in an area with good air circulation.
  2. Plant the seeds. Basil seeds should always be planted at least 2 weeks before the last frost date. Place the seeds 1/2 inch deep into small pots containing potting mix. The pots should be covered with clear plastic wrap. Germination usually takes about 10 days. Once germinated, move the pots into a shaded area where temperatures stay around 70 degrees Fahrenheit.
  3. Once they are large enough to handle, transfer the seedlings. Transplant the seedlings into larger pots by removing the plastic wrap. Pour the potting mix into each container. Add gravel or pebbles to drain excess moisture. Add more potting mixes as necessary. Place the containers in indirect or sunny light. Keep the plants hydrated to avoid wilting.
  4. After the danger of frost has passed, apply a thick layer of mulch over the top of the plants. This will keep them warm and prevent water loss.
  5. You should water your plants often. Basil needs regular watering to thrive. You can use a rain gauge or a water gauge to determine the amount of water that your plants need. A timer can be used to shut off the irrigation system when it is dry.
  6. You should pick your basil at its peak. Pick leaves frequently to encourage bushier growth.
  7. Dry the leaves on paper towels or screens. Keep the dried leaves in glass containers or bags in a refrigerator.
